  1. Personally i waited at least a week to go back to work. I wanted to make sure i could relax and not put any stress on the new grafts. As much for the recovery I'd say everything in the donor area was back to normal between weeks 1 & 2.
  2. Yes, i had the artas procedure. Dr Haber and his staff were great, no complaints at all. I had 1126 grafts with the breakdown in my first post. Dr Haber made all the incisions the day before. The following morning all the grafts were extracted from the donor area and then transplanted by the nurses.

  4. I just recently had my 2nd procedure done Aug. 8th. I've been in contact with Dr. Haber for the past 2 years and I finally made the decision to move forward with it. I'll attach more pictures probably within a couple weeks. Graft breakdown = 1s-304 2s-680 3s-139 4s-3
